""Language, And Theories Of Its Origin"" is a book written by Robert Brown and published in 1881. The book explores the origins of language and various theories surrounding its development. Brown discusses the different views of prominent thinkers such as Darwin, Max M�����ller, and Herbert Spencer, among others. The author also delves into the role of language in human evolution and its impact on society.
